Linux常用命令

Linux

1、查看运行状况

df -lh(磁盘容量 /mnt /mnt2)top(cpu) free(内存) du -sh 文件 (文件夹大小)

2、权限分配

​ 添加用户:useradd 用户名 设置密码:passwd用户名

​ 添加用户组: groupadd 用户组

​ 给组分配权限:chgrp -R pmgroup tomcat (分配tomcat权限)

  给用户分配权限: chown -R pmdev tomcat  (分配tomcat权限)

3、日志切割:

​ 文件路径:/etc/logrodate.d/{文件}
​ 内容
​ {日志文件路径}{
​ copytruncate 清空原文件
​ daily 说明是多久处理,常用的还有monthly,weekly
​ rotate 7 意思是说最多保留两个备份,多余的老的日志就被覆盖了
​ missingok
​ compress 压缩
​ size 16M 文件达到多大进行压缩
​ }
​ /usr/sbin/logrotate /etc/logrotate.conf

4、firewall防火墙相关

​ 开放端口的方法 -firewall:
​ firewall-cmd –zone=public –remove-port=3306/tcp –permanent
​ firewall-cmd –zone=public –list-ports
​ firewall-cmd –zone=public –add-port=9876/tcp –permanent
​ firewall-cmd –reload

  查看防火状态:

​ systemctl status firewalld ;service iptables status

​ 暂时关闭防火墙:

​ systemctl stop firewalld;service iptables stop

​ 永久关闭防火墙:

​ systemctl disable firewalld;chkconfig iptables off+

​ 重启防火墙:

​ systemctl restart firewalld;service iptables restart

5、查看日志

tail -f catalina.out 查看实时日志(会一直自动刷新);

less catalina.out 查看历史日志

/字符串 向下搜寻【字符串】 ;?字符串 向上搜寻字符串;n 重复前一个搜索;

N 反向重复前一个搜索 ;q离开less这个程序

翻页:

less 向上翻页 向下翻页
一页 b (back) 空格
半页 u (undo) d (down)
一行 y (…) 回车

6、查看端口占用情况

netstat -tunlp |grep 10010

7、xshell下Linux与windows传递文件

sz file 发文件到windows

re 上传文件到linux


  转载请注明: jacky's blog Linux常用命令

 本篇
Linux常用命令 Linux常用命令
Linux1、查看运行状况df -lh(磁盘容量 /mnt /mnt2)top(cpu) free(内存) du -sh 文件 (文件夹大小) 2、权限分配​ 添加用户:useradd 用户名 设置密码:passwd用户名 ​
2019-09-03
下一篇 
环境搭建 环境搭建
1.vue搭建 地址:https://www.cnblogs.com/winter92/p/7117057.html 启动vue项目步骤:进入vue项目,输入命令”cnpm run dev” 2.vmware 秘钥地址 htts://blo
2019-09-03
  目录